BRCA Mid South Regionals - 2012
 
Just to keep everyone updated, we held the BRCA regioansl meeting tonight to decide all the dates and venues for the 2012 Mid South calendar. These are all subject to confirmation and will be announced officially on here on Monday somtime.

But for now there are 5 clubs set to host the events, these are;

DMS Model Car Club - Watford
HNMCC - Ware
SHRCCC - Surrey and Hants
Stotfold Model Car Club
T.O.R.C.H - Hampshire

The events are pencield in for 5 rounds of 2wd and 5 rounds of 4wd with your best 3 rounds to count, each club will host one round of each

More on Monday when we can confirm.........

Sadly when the country is divied up there are always people going to be in the extremes of the boundries. The midlands is split into two with Mid West and Mid East and for us, since the "bottom" of the UK is wider than the "middle" so to speak, the South is split into three, South West, South East and of course us in the Mid South. For that reason we take up the whole middle chunk of the south of the country and up to where the midlands starts and Northants does fall into this area.
